The Philippines is comprised of 7,641 islands, which has provided rise to a large variety of languages. The number of speakers as well as the frequency and situations in which these languages are spoken remains in decrease. The Hiligaynon language is mainly discovered in the Western Visayas - in Iloilo, Guimaras, Negros Occidental and Capiz - as well as in Soccsksargen's South Cotabato, Sultan Kudarat, and North Cotabato. The Hiligaynon language comes from the Bisayan language family and is more distantly linked to other Philippine languages. The Ilocanolanguage is closely linked to those spoken in northern Luzon and is part of the Austronesian language household. The Cebuano language, likewise referred to as Bisaya or Sugbuhanon, is a member of the Austronesian language family's Western, or Indonesian, branch. Tagalog belongs to the Austronesian language household's Central Philippine branch and works as the foundation for the Filipino language, the Philippines' national language. Tagalog became the Philippines' nationwide language in 1937, when Congress decided to consist of a native language among the officially identified languages. About 14 million native Tagalog speakers reside in main Luzon and parts of Mindanao, making them the Philippines' 2nd greatest language and cultural community. According to the language database Ethnologue, there are now 28 endangered Philippine languages, compared to 13 in 2016. There are eleven languages threatened with termination, with numerous already extinct.
The Philippines presently has 183 live languages, the vast majority of which are native or regional. Cebuano shares lots of similarities with the Hiligaynon (Ilonggo) and Waray-Waray languages, and it is often classed with them as a Visayan (Bisayan) dialect. Cebuano, Hiligaynon (Ilonggo), and the Bisayan (Visayan) languages are carefully associated to Tagalog. Despite its extensive usage, Cebuano is hardly ever employed as a literary language, nevertheless, it is used in papers and movie theater. Cebuano speakers make up nearly a fifth of the Philippine population and are the country's second largest ethnolinguistic group. The bulk of Hiligaynon speakers originate from the Hiligaynon ethnic group. After Cebuano, Hiligaynon is the second most spoken language in the Visayas. Hiligaynon, likewise referred to as Ilonggo, Binisaya or Inilonggo, is spoken by around 9.1 million people in the Philippines, mostly in Western Visayas and Soccsksargen.
